Activity Overview
Amazement Square is a popular children's museum in Lynchburg, Virginia which contains 9 galleries filled with hands-on activities for children. Its exhibits teach children about science, engineering, Native American culture, traditional farm tasks, and healthy living in a fun, engaging way. In addition, the museum provides weekly educational programs for babies, toddlers, and older children that focus on fun topics like astronomy and superheroes.
Things to Do
- Sail the seas in the giant pirate ship located in Shipwreck Cove!, a special exhibit for children 3 and under.
- Explore The Art of Acting, an exhibit which introduces children to acting by encouraging them to try on costumes, act out scenes, and set the lighting on a stage.
- Learn about science in Voltageville, where you can build your own circuits.
- Climb the Amazement Tower, one of the tallest climbing structures in the country, which connects all four floors of the museum using slides, tunnels, ladders, and a zip line!
Amazement Square Insider Tips
- Take your little one to Toddler Tales, a weekly program that focuses on pre-reading skills and teaches the basics of American Sign Language.
- Attend Saturdays at the Square, a weekly event where children can learn about the stars, design things with LEGO, and do science experiments.
- Visit the museum on the second Saturday of the month between 4:00 and 7:00 p.m. for Family Fun Night, when admission is just $3.
